Distance From Sangley Point Air Base to Basco Airport (NSP - BSO Distance)

The flight distance from Sangley Point Air Base (NSP) to Basco Airport (BSO) is 418 miles. This is equivalent to 672 kilometers or 363 nautical miles. The distance shown below is the straight line distance (may be called as flying or air distance) or direct flight distance between airports.


672 kilometers is the distance from Sangley Point Air Base, Philippines to Basco Airport, Philippines.
